Environment.UserDomainName Właściwość
Definicja
Ważne
Niektóre informacje odnoszą się do produktu w wersji wstępnej, który może zostać znacząco zmodyfikowany przed wydaniem. Firma Microsoft nie udziela żadnych gwarancji, jawnych lub domniemanych, w odniesieniu do informacji podanych w tym miejscu.
Pobiera nazwę domeny sieciowej skojarzonej z bieżącym użytkownikiem.
public:
static property System::String ^ UserDomainName { System::String ^ get(); };
public static string UserDomainName { get; }
member this.UserDomainName : string
Public Shared ReadOnly Property UserDomainName As String
Wartość właściwości
Nazwa domeny sieciowej skojarzona z bieżącym użytkownikiem.
Wyjątki
System operacyjny nie obsługuje pobierania nazwy domeny sieciowej.
Nie można pobrać nazwy domeny sieciowej.
Uwagi
Poświadczenia konta domeny dla użytkownika są formatowane jako nazwa domeny użytkownika, znak "\" i nazwa użytkownika. UserDomainName Użyj właściwości , aby uzyskać nazwę domeny użytkownika bez nazwy użytkownika i UserName właściwość w celu uzyskania nazwy użytkownika bez nazwy domeny. Jeśli na przykład nazwa domeny użytkownika i nazwa użytkownika to CORPORATENETWORK\john, UserDomainName właściwość zwraca wartość "CORPORATENETWORK".
Właściwość UserDomainName najpierw próbuje pobrać składnik nazwy domeny Windows nazwy konta bieżącego użytkownika. Jeśli ta próba zakończy się niepowodzeniem, ta właściwość podejmie próbę pobrania nazwy domeny skojarzonej z nazwą użytkownika podaną UserName przez właściwość . Jeśli ta próba nie powiedzie się, ponieważ komputer hosta nie jest przyłączony do domeny, zwracana jest nazwa komputera hosta.